Kings Canyon, also known as Watarrka National Park, is a breathtaking destination in Australia's Northern Territory. It is an ancient geological marvel with towering red rock cliffs, deep gorges, and tranquil waterholes. Besides Kings Canyon, synonyms for this awe-inspiring place include Watarrka and Luritja, which is the Aboriginal name for this region. For those who enjoy hiking and scenic walks, Kings Canyon is a must-visit attraction. It offers a range of walks, including the famous Kings Canyon Rim Walk, a six-kilometer walk that takes you around the rim of the canyon with spectacular views of the surrounding area.
